• Maintenance

The condenser coils at the back of the cooling unit will collect dust, dirt and lint over

time. It is critically important to clean the coils periodically. If the condenser coils
become clogged, the cooling unit will not have proper airflow and its performance
and longevity will be compromised.

To clean the coils, simply vacuum or brush the coils until all dust and lint have been

removed. Do not use compressed air to clean the coils because it may force dirt
particles into the cooling system and cause serious damage to its internal
components.
